Watseka was founded March 4, 1867. An election was held for mayor and city council, and on March 11, 1867, a mayor and 4 council members were seated.

 



 

On September 1, 1997, the city moved its operations to a one-story building at 231 E. Oak in order to be in compliance with the American with Disability Act (ADA). The mayor and eight council members meet here.
